Friends of the Family (FOFM) offers top-quality counseling services for students, adults, couples, and families at affordable out-of-pocket rates. Thanks to the generous support of donors throughout the community, we operate from a SLIDING FEE SCALE that goes as low as $30 for a session. FOFM counselors are under the direct clinical supervision of Dr. Renee del Rio, Licensed Clinical Psychologist. You can read more about each counselor on our website (fofm.org). FOFM has promoted healthy relationships & healthy homes since 1994. While we are a faith-based non-profit agency, our counselors welcome clients of all faiths & those with no spiritual practice. In addition to counseling, we offer FREE relationship education workshops & low-cost marriage mentoring, premarital counseling & marriage therapy groups (fofm.org). Our mission is to strengthen mental, emotional, relational and spiritual health. Appointments are available Mon-Fri & some evenings via a secure Telehealth platform. Rates are based on a sliding scale: $30-70 for a standard 50 min session and $45-105 for an 80 min session. We can often see new clients seen within 1 week and look forward to working with you!
